Events Description
Join us for a festive day of free, drop-in programming at Museum London!
Take part in a variety of activities designed for creatives of all ages. Drop in to guided exhibitions tours to gain new insight into our current exhibitions and installations, take part in a hands-on creative activity in Vault 421, enjoy a relaxed, sensory-friendly chamber music concert in our Centre at the Forks, or browse Shop Museum London to cross a couple of names off your shopping list.
This event is designed with your entire family in mind. No registration required.
Featured Activities
Paper Penguin Finger Puppets | 12:00 – 3:30 PM
Drop into Vault 421 to create your very own paper penguin finger puppet! Using paper, scissors, and glue, create your own playful winter penguin for endless puppet play.
Did you know? Magellanic penguins migrate North each winter and can be found off the shores of Southern Brazil! Be sure to waddle on up to visit our new exhibition, Tropi-X Brazilian Art in Canada 1970s – Now, to explore artwork by Brazilian-Canadian artists.
Guided Exhibition Tours | Departing from the Atrium at 12:30 and 2:30 PM
Get a closer look at what’s new at the Museum with the opportunity to ask questions and discuss key themes among the group.
Magisterra Sensory Concert | 2:00 – 3:00 PM
Enjoy a free, sensory-friendly concert featuring live performances by the Magisterra Soloists. This is a relaxed performance, where participants are encouraged to move around freely and come and go as they please and make use of the sensory toys and resources available.
